///----------------------------------------------------------------------------
/// LLFloaterInventory
///----------------------------------------------------------------------------
LLFloaterInventory::LLFloaterInventory(const LLSD& key)
: LLFloater(key)
{
}
LLFloaterInventory::~LLFloaterInventory()
{
}
BOOL LLFloaterInventory::postBuild()
{
mPanelMainInventory = getChild<LLPanelMainInventory>("Inventory Panel");
return TRUE;
}
void LLFloaterInventory::draw()
{
updateTitle();
LLFloater::draw();
}
void LLFloaterInventory::updateTitle()
{
LLLocale locale(LLLocale::USER_LOCALE);
std::string item_count_string;
LLResMgr::getInstance()->getIntegerString(item_count_string, gInventory.getItemCount());
LLStringUtil::format_map_t string_args;
string_args["[ITEM_COUNT]"] = item_count_string;
string_args["[FILTER]"] = mPanelMainInventory->getFilterText();
if (LLInventoryModel::backgroundFetchActive())
{
setTitle(getString("TitleFetching", string_args));
}
else if (LLInventoryModel::isEverythingFetched())
{
setTitle(getString("TitleCompleted", string_args));
}
else
{
setTitle(getString("Title"));
}
}
void LLFloaterInventory::changed(U32 mask)
{
updateTitle();
}
LLInventoryPanel* LLFloaterInventory::getPanel()
{
if (mPanelMainInventory)
return mPanelMainInventory->getPanel();
return NULL;
}
// static
LLFloaterInventory* LLFloaterInventory::showAgentInventory()
{
LLFloaterInventory* iv = NULL;
if (!gAgent.cameraMouselook())
{
iv = LLFloaterReg::showTypedInstance<LLFloaterInventory>("inventory", LLSD());
}
return iv;
}
// static
LLFloaterInventory* LLFloaterInventory::getActiveInventory()
{
LLFloaterInventory* res = NULL;
LLFloaterReg::const_instance_list_t& inst_list = LLFloaterReg::getFloaterList("inventory");
S32 z_min = S32_MAX;
for (LLFloaterReg::const_instance_list_t::const_iterator iter = inst_list.begin(); iter != inst_list.end(); ++iter)
{
LLFloaterInventory* iv = dynamic_cast<LLFloaterInventory*>(*iter);
if (iv)
{
S32 z_order = gFloaterView->getZOrder(iv);
if (z_order < z_min)
{
res = iv;
z_min = z_order;
}
}
}
return res;
}
// static
void LLFloaterInventory::cleanup()
{
LLFloaterReg::const_instance_list_t& inst_list = LLFloaterReg::getFloaterList("inventory");
for (LLFloaterReg::const_instance_list_t::const_iterator iter = inst_list.begin(); iter != inst_list.end();)
{
LLFloaterInventory* iv = dynamic_cast<LLFloaterInventory*>(*iter++);
if (iv)
{
iv->destroy();
}
}
}
void LLFloaterInventory::onOpen(const LLSD& key)
{
LLFirstUse::useInventory();
}
